Subject: [OSL | CCIE_Security] Lab 19 , Task 7.3

 

Hello All,

 

Sorry to spam you guys :) 

 

This tasks asks us to "prioritize and reserve" 25 percent of the bandwidth
for EIGRP traffic over the serial link.

 

I would configure it as

 

policy-map eigrp

  class eigrp

    priority percent 25

 

But DSG states this

 

policy-map eigrp

  class eigrp

    priority 25 

 

Wouldn't the second example be equivalent to prioritzing and alloting a
total of "25Kbps" to EIGRP traffic , instead of 25% of the total interface
bandwidth?
